Valencia CF promote and reinforce social actions during 2021

In 2021, Valencia CF continued their social commitment to contributing to improving society, especially in situations accentuated by the COVID-19 pandemic.
Valencia CF, the VCF Foundation, the VCF Academy, VCF Femenino and the VCF Footballers Association have worked throughout the year to promote solidarity for citizens and entities, using the club values of commitment, perseverance, dedication, teamwork, effort, family, unity and solidarity.
Seasonal activities, such as the delivery of toys to children in Valencian hospitals at Christmas, have accompanied year-long initiatives such as the use of Mestalla as a handover location for the Banco de Alimentos foodbank.
In the field of public health, there were collaborations with the Spanish Association Against Cancer, the regional Blood Transfusion Centre and the Cruz Roja. Another project saw PUMA hospital gowns, made from official team shirts, delivered to children in hospitals.
The annual Asindown calendar was also produced in 2021, and the club recognised significant movements such as Breast Cancer Awareness Day and the fight against ALS.
Since September, the ADN Mestalla Solidari initiative has taken place to recognise the work of Valencian entities at LaLiga matches at Mestalla.
The Escoles Cor Blanquinegre initiative celebrated its sixth anniversary in 2021, and VCF Inclusivo its fifth.
The club itself joined forces with the LaLiga Foundation for the 14th Meeting of Professional Football Club Foundations.
An example of the importance given at the VCF Academy to the training of homegrown players as people saw different social actions run within the Academia en Comunidad initiative.
The A-ball (wheelchair football) project, run by the VCF Footballers Association, has received the support of Valencia CF, the VCF Foundation, the VCF Academy and VCF Femenino.
In addition, Valencianistas have been surprised by visits from their favourite players throughout 2021.
